Health and Safety Adviser

Bournemouth University - Human Resources and Organisational Development

Location: Bournemouth
Salary: £38,205 to £44,263 per annum with progression opportunities to £48,350
Hours: Full Time
Contract Type: Permanent
Placed On: 13th August 2024
Closes: 6th September 2024
Are you looking to make a difference to how Bournemouth University manages health, safety and wellbeing? Do you have a commitment to achieving high and consistent levels of compliance and improving our overall safety culture? If so, we can offer you a supportive team environment where you can further develop your skills.

You will be able to provide professional, timely and practical advice and guidance to a wide range of Faculty and Professional Service staff. You will demonstrate a commitment to continuous improvement and provide evidence of a sound knowledge base across all health, safety and wellbeing areas, with proven relevant experience.

You will be working closely with the Head of Health, Safety & Wellbeing and other members of the team/department committed to staff engagement and making a difference.

You will have the opportunity to use your skills and experience across the diverse spectrum of BU activities and workplaces, working with established safety management systems and processes, but also feel able to challenge, offering ideas and solutions to make improvements where required.

You will bring excellent interpersonal skills, a pragmatic approach, problem solving ability and passion for health, safety and wellbeing to the role.

About the department

The Health, Safety & Wellbeing (HSW) Team is part of Human Resources & Organisational Development. Working directly to the University Executive Team, the HSW Team delivers a service which supports the overall vision for the University in respect of health, safety and staff wellbeing. The role is to support the HSW Team to deliver a service that meets with legal, organisational and moral requirements, through effective use of policy, procedure, guidance, training and auditing systems.
